Sat 768510230196339

decimal
153702.230196339
degree
0°153702′486″230196339‴
percentile
36.595725287700034%
name
ikfaaegxehi
cycle
0
epoch
0
period
76
block
153702
offset
230196339
timestamp
rarity
common